FAQs
General Questions about Virtual Private Clouds (VPCs)
What is a Virtual Private Cloud (VPC)?
- Describe the concept and purpose of a VPC.
- How does a VPC differ from a traditional on-premises network?
Why use a VPC?
- What are the main benefits of using a VPC?
- In what scenarios is a VPC particularly useful?
How do you create a VPC?
- Outline the steps involved in creating a VPC.
- What are the key components needed for a VPC setup?
What is a CIDR block and how do you choose one for your VPC?
- Explain the concept of CIDR (Classless Inter-Domain Routing).
- What considerations should be taken into account when choosing a CIDR block?
What are subnets and why are they important in a VPC?
- Define subnets and their role within a VPC.
- How do you determine the number and type of subnets needed?
How do route tables work in a VPC?
- Explain the function of route tables.
- How do route tables manage traffic within a VPC?
What is an Internet Gateway and how is it used in a VPC?
- Define an Internet Gateway.
- How do you configure an Internet Gateway to enable internet access for your VPC?
What is the purpose of a NAT Gateway or NAT Instance in a VPC?
- Explain the role of a NAT Gateway or NAT Instance.
- When and why would you use a NAT Gateway?
How do Security Groups and Network ACLs differ?
- Define Security Groups and Network Access Control Lists (ACLs).
- What are the key differences and use cases for each?
What is VPC Peering and how does it work?
- Describe VPC Peering.
- How do you set up VPC Peering between two VPCs?
What are VPC Endpoints and why are they useful?
- Define VPC Endpoints.
- How do VPC Endpoints improve security and performance?
How can you monitor and log traffic within a VPC?
- Discuss the tools and services available for monitoring and logging.
- What types of metrics and logs are important for VPC management?
How do you ensure high availability in a VPC?
- Explain strategies for achieving high availability.
- What role do Availability Zones play in this context?
What are the cost implications of using a VPC?
- Discuss the potential costs associated with a VPC.
- How can you manage and optimize VPC-related costs?
How do you secure a VPC?
- Outline best practices for securing a VPC.
- What tools and configurations are essential for VPC security?
- Where can you find official documentation and resources for VPCs?
- Provide links to official documentation for AWS, Azure, and GCP VPCs.
- Mention any recommended courses or tutorials for learning more about VPCs.
Technical Questions about Virtual Private Clouds (VPCs)
How do you define and allocate a CIDR block for a VPC?
- Explain the process of selecting and assigning a CIDR block.
- What are the limitations and best practices for CIDR block size?
What are the steps to create public and private subnets in a VPC?
- Describe the process of subnet creation.
- How do you configure routing and security for these subnets?
How do you configure a route table for a VPC?
- Detail the steps to create and associate a route table.
- How do you add and modify routes in a route table?
What is the process for setting up an Internet Gateway in a VPC?
- Describe how to create and attach an Internet Gateway.
- How do you configure route tables to enable internet access?
How do you set up a NAT Gateway or NAT Instance for private subnets?
- Explain the difference between a NAT Gateway and a NAT Instance.
- Detail the steps to configure a NAT Gateway or NAT Instance.
How do you configure Security Groups in a VPC?
- Explain how to create and manage Security Groups.
- What are the best practices for defining inbound and outbound rules?
What are Network ACLs and how do you configure them in a VPC?
- Describe the function of Network ACLs.
- How do you create and apply Network ACLs to subnets?
How do you implement VPC Endpoints for secure access to AWS services?
- Detail the steps to create a VPC Endpoint.
- How do you configure routing and security for VPC Endpoints?
What is VPC Peering and how do you establish it between two VPCs?
- Explain the concept of VPC Peering.
- Describe the steps to configure VPC Peering and manage peered connections.
How do you set up a VPN Gateway for a hybrid cloud setup?
- Explain the process of creating and configuring a VPN Gateway.
- How do you establish a VPN connection between your VPC and on-premises network?
What is AWS Transit Gateway and how do you use it in a multi-VPC architecture?
- Describe the purpose of AWS Transit Gateway.
- Detail the steps to set up and configure a Transit Gateway.
How do you enable VPC Flow Logs and what information do they capture?
- Describe the process of enabling VPC Flow Logs.
- What type of data do VPC Flow Logs provide and how can they be used for troubleshooting?
How do you use CloudWatch to monitor VPC resources?
- Explain how to set up CloudWatch for VPC monitoring.
- What metrics and alarms are useful for monitoring VPC health and performance?
How do you optimize network performance in a VPC?
- Discuss strategies for optimizing latency and throughput.
- What tools and configurations can help improve VPC network performance?
How do you manage IP address allocation and avoid IP conflicts in a VPC?
- Explain the best practices for IP address management.
- How do you use DHCP options sets and secondary CIDR blocks to manage IP addresses?
What are the best practices for securing data traffic within a VPC?
- Discuss encryption methods for data in transit and at rest.
- How do you use security features like VPC Traffic Mirroring and AWS PrivateLink?
How do you ensure compliance with regulatory requirements in a VPC?
- Explain how to configure and manage compliance controls.
- What AWS services and features can help maintain compliance within a VPC?